Question
Solve the following:
log (x + 1) + log (x - 1) = log 48
Solution
log (x + 1) + log (x - 1) = log 48
⇒ log {(x + 1)(x - 1)} = log 48
⇒ log (x2 - 1) = log 48
⇒ x2 - 1 = 48
⇒ x2 = 49
⇒ x = 7 ...(neglecting the negative value).
